Poland Achieves Record Potato Exports in 2025 Amid Domestic Market Oversupply
Poland exported a record 107,540 tonnes of potatoes from January to August 2025, supplying 31 countries. Ukraine led with 57,110 tonnes, followed by Romania, Moldova, Belarus, Germany, Italy, Slovakia, Latvia, Spain, and the UK.

Pakistan and Korea Join Hands to Establish Seed Potato Centre at PARC to Cut Imports and Boost Local Production
Pakistan and KOICA discussed a feasibility study for a Seed Potato Production Centre at PARC, Islamabad. The project aims to cut seed imports, boost yields with Korean tech like aeroponics, and supply virus-free certified seed to over 100,000 farmers.

Egyptian Sweet Potatoes Gain Ground in Europe as Demand Surges
Egyptian sweet potatoes are gaining ground in Europe as demand rises. Short transit times, lower costs, and better storage boost supply. Dutch production struggles with low yields, while growing consumer interest and ready-to-eat trends drive market growth.
